idea thymeleaf提示插件_Intellij IDEA如何使用阿里p3c插件

主要内容:

  • 为IDEA安装P3C插件;
  • 手动设置扫描规则;
  • 可以离线下载最新版的代码规约;

阿里p3c插件(https://github.com/alibaba/p3c),也就是阿里java规范插件,可以帮助我们检查代码中潜在的错误,使代码更加规范。

P3C是世界知名的反潜机,专门对付水下潜水艇,寓意是扫描出所有潜在的代码隐患。这个项目组是阿里巴巴开发爱好者自发组织形成的虚拟项目组,把《阿里巴巴Java开发手册》强制条目转化成自动化插件,并实现部分的自动编程。

阿里p3c插件包括eclipse插件和idea插件。下面介绍如何在idea中使用阿里p3c插件。

File/Settings.../Plugins/ --- 输入alibaba

f83372b4452d81afeb8b63aba2aa7662.png
36ea3b2a3ded23ac7966b332b8950f67.png

找到alibaba-java-coding-guidelines点击安装

6d47b0ade66d8cc2243fce41d4001406.png

如果idea的服务器连不上,可以搜索它的zip安装包下载(如CSDN 上搜索zip包)

8033c8ac40110cddc751228458fb85a5.png
d11e969b1c1541f2e0661db48356c186.png

安装好以后重启一下IDEA

b847a542726b293f004af6c96aa5f97a.png

执行代码规约扫码,可以生成一个报告,这和自带的Analyze功能的使用习惯差不多。

58344d665b893ee47472fe361c6b709a.png

代码规约示例代码:

7f55019a54d119bb70ddb7a3826b088b.png

按照提示,增加代码创建者@author等等信息。

/**

* @author Rickie

*/

然后再次扫描代码,提示代码正常。

f51bc184477cabe6f2a9b2edb8ed32a9.png

手动设置扫描规则

打开 File >> Settings >> Editor >> Inspections -->> 选择Ali-Check 进行手动设置:

cf378fcaa9e140b9dcea0f55e29cace4.png

可以离线下载最新版的代码规约:

https://plugins.jetbrains.com/plugin/10046-alibaba-java-coding-guidelines

01939ca53a8081dc0c2d5f61355f0ff7.png

更新之后,重启IDEA,查看Alibaba Java Coding Guidelines 为最新版本。

dd9cbac136544ab52a5328012a939465.png
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值